
Java Tutorial - W3Schools
We recommend reading this tutorial, in the sequence listed in the left menu. Java is an object oriented language and some concepts may be new. Take breaks when needed, and go over the examples as …
Java Programming Basics - GeeksforGeeks
Aug 20, 2025 · Java is a class-based, object-oriented programming language that is designed to be secure and portable. Its core principle is “Write Once, Run Anywhere” (WORA), meaning Java code …
Java Tutorial - Comprehensive Learning - Online Tutorials Library
Java is a general-purpose programming language intended to let programmers Write Once, Run Anywhere (WORA). This means that compiled Java code can run on all platforms that support Java …
Java Tutorial for Beginners
I have shared 1000+ tutorials on various topics of Java, including core java and advanced Java concepts along with several Java programming examples to help you understand better.
Java “Back to Basics” Tutorial - Baeldung
Sep 23, 2014 · We’re going to cover Java core concepts, collections, streams, IO and more. If you are new to Java, this series will go over the basic syntax of the language, introduce classes and objects …
Java Language Basics
Getting to know the basics of the Java language.
Java Programming Fundamentals: A Comprehensive Guide for Beginners
Java is one of the most widely used programming languages in the world, powering everything from mobile apps to enterprise systems. Its versatility, platform independence, and robust ecosystem …
The Java™ Tutorials - Oracle
Oct 25, 2024 · Getting Started — An introduction to Java technology and lessons on installing Java development software and using it to create a simple program. Learning the Java Language — …
Best Java Tutorial for Beginners (2025) – Learn Java Programming …
Sep 7, 2025 · Java, developed by Sun Microsystems (now owned by Oracle), is a high-level, class-based, object-oriented language. Its key feature is portability, achieved through the JVM, which …
Java Tutorial – Guru99
Jan 9, 2026 · This free Java for beginners tutorial is designed for beginners with little or no Java coding experience. These Java notes for beginners will help beginners to learn Java online for free.